In HXD, CTRL+F to search for "37 A4 30 EC" as shown in the image below:



Why are they reversed? Endianness.

When you find your result, place your cursor on the "37" byte, change "hex" to "dec" at the top of the screen and press CTRL+E to select a block of data.

Select the radio button for length and paste the length of the dictionary in bytes that you found from the p3a_tool info.

You will now get a selected section of bytes. CTRL+C to copy and then CTRL+N to open a new file. CTRL+V to paste these bytes (they will appear in red) and CTRL+S to save the file. The bytes will go black when saved.
